About the Designer
The Beginning

Adisa Imani Christopher was born in Phoenix, Arizona. Just as a baby, her family relocated back to St. Croix, U.S. Virgin Islands where she was then raised. She was always finding ways to express her creativity. She enjoyed art, whether it was drawing or sculpting. She took her first sewing class at the age of 9 and hated it, her final dress was something not appealing to the eyes. At age 12, in junior high school she took another sewing class. This time she really liked it and decided to take it to the next level. She started to make her own school uniforms and her peers loved her designs so they wanted one too. Not too long after she made her first uniform, she got bored and started to create skirts, blouses, and shorts. She would make these for herself, her two sisters, and several friends and would all go out to events together. They called themselves the “walking business cards”, but it worked. Her clientele started building up rapidly. She was now the go-to girl for custom made designs.

In 2007 she decided to step up and make gowns. She created her first gown which was black crepe back satin with black and gold beaded lace. She and everyone else fell in love with the gown. By prom 2008, she made 7 dresses including her own, and several other cocktail dresses for their other senior events. In October of that year she moved to New york City where she began college and later on received her Associate’s Degree in Fashion Design. Within her two years of school she worked as a seamstress for several designers, did several internships to include Brooks Brothers, and worked doing freelance, where she would travel back and forth to St. Croix to create dresses for prom, weddings, and school uniforms.
Adisa is now the owner of her clothing line, AdianiC, founded in 2008, but Established in 2010, and has now

relocated to Georgia. In 2011, she debuted two collections, which includes her Resort/Swimsuit 2012 Collection and Evening/Cocktail 2012 Collection. Her dresses has been featured at the Ms. Jamaica-US 2011 Pageant and the Ms Virgin Islands-Puerto Rican Friendship Pageant to name a few. Her collections were shown at the 2011 2nd Annual Caribbean Extravaganza Fashion Show in Brooklyn, and at the 2011 Virgin Islands Fashion Week (VIFW) on St. Thomas. She also launched her very first Carnival/Festival Troupe called the Radekal Ravaz in the 2012 Crucian Christmas Festival Parade in St. Croix, US Virgin Islands.
